TORONTO, Oct. 10 (UPI) -- Two power-play goals by Sidney Crosby Saturday sent Pittsburgh coasting to a 5-2 victory over winless Toronto.
The Penguins built a 4-1 lead through two periods and rode the goaltending of Marc-Andre Fleury to their fourth win in five games this season.
Evegeni Malkin had an assist on both of Crosby's goals, and Sergei Gonchar had a goal and an assist. Fleury made 18 saves.
Toronto has yet to earn a victory in four games. Vesa Toskala allowed all five goals on 33 shots.
Both of Crosby's goals came in the second period and boosted his total for the young season to four.
Toronto has been outscored in its four losses 17-10.
